Is Nipples Soreness With Frequent Urination A Sign Of Pregnancy?

i started my period three weeks ago. it lasted 7 days. i couldnt take my birth control because they didnt come in yet. another week later they did. re started on friday. the next day i have unprotected sex. now a week later my nipples are sore and im peeing alot... what are the chances of me being pregnant?

In my opinion there are no chances for pregnancy at this time. As an experienced doctor I can tell you that by your history as you didn't had sex in the fertile period so you are safe. Frequent urination is a symptom for urinary tract infection. I suggest you to have a urine analysis done to rule out that.
